作为非病毒基因载体,磁性纳米基因载体主要指无机非金属材料纳米氧化铁和铁氧体等,近年来其研究广受关注。文中对非病毒基因载体磁性纳米颗粒的种类、性质、制备方法和表面修饰进行综述,并介绍了磁性纳米基因载体介导的体内外基因转染,以及联合磁热疗与靶向治疗癌症领域的相关进展。
Magnetic nano-gene mainly refers to inorganic non-metallic materials including nano ferric oxide and ferrite, etc. Recently, research causes wild public concern on magnetic nanoparticles as non-virus gene vector. The paper demonstrates the types and properties, the common preparation methods and surface modification of magnetic nanopartieles as non-virus gene carrier. And the latest application of gene transfection of magnetic nanoparticles in vitro and in vivo, combined with magnetic fluid hyperthermia(MFH) or target therapy to cancer are reviewed.
